体重焦虑+情绪低落?Akk11益生菌用肠道科学说“不”!
Zhong Guo Shi Pin Wang· 2025-07-25 11:45
Core Insights - The article highlights the interconnection between overweight/obesity and emotional issues, emphasizing the need for effective solutions to address both health concerns [1][3]. Group 1: Health Impact - Research indicates that among individuals with Metabolic Associated Fatty Liver Disease (MAFLD), the prevalence of depressive symptoms is as high as 63.8%, while anxiety symptoms are detected in 36.2% of the population [1]. - The Akk11 strain of Akkermansia muciniphila, developed by Weikang Probiotics, has shown significant benefits in improving emotional states and reducing depression scores as measured by the PHQ-9 scale [3]. Group 2: Mechanism of Action - Akk11 operates through the "gut-brain axis," influencing neurotransmitter and hormone pathways, thereby positively affecting metabolic functions and emotional states [5]. - The strain promotes the secretion of key satiety hormones GLP-1 and PYY, which help suppress appetite and improve metabolic levels [3][5]. Group 3: Production and Efficacy - Weikang Probiotics has achieved large-scale production of Akk11, with an annual capacity of 200 tons, ensuring a stable supply of high-activity products [5]. - The active products contain 600 billion AFU per gram, while inactivated products reach up to 10 trillion TFU per gram, providing robust support for weight management health products [5]. Group 4: Scientific Validation - Akk11's safety and efficacy have been validated through five clinical studies, five SCI papers, and over ten patents, along with international GRAS safety certification [1][5]. - The clinical study (NCT06653101) specifically assesses Akk11's impact on improving body fat, metabolic levels, and emotional health in overweight individuals [5].
《2025情绪健康白皮书》深度解读:情绪困扰影响广泛,专业支持需求迫切
Zhong Jin Zai Xian· 2025-05-20 11:13
Core Insights - JD Health and Kunming Traditional Chinese Medicine jointly released the "2025 Emotional Health White Paper" to address the growing emotional health issues in China and provide scientific insights and solutions for the industry [1][2] Group 1: Current Market Status - Emotional health issues in China are increasingly prominent, with a lifetime prevalence of depression at 6.8% and anxiety at 7.6%, and a comorbidity rate of 70% [3] - The emotional health market is experiencing explosive growth, with JD Health's related market size maintaining double-digit growth for two consecutive years, particularly in the traditional Chinese medicine sector [3] Group 2: Characteristics and Needs of Affected Populations - Key factors contributing to emotional distress include work pressure, strained family relationships, and economic stress, with young adults aged 18-29 particularly affected by attention and emotional issues [6] - Only one-third of those experiencing emotional distress have sought professional medical help, often due to a lack of awareness of the necessity or fear of the treatment process [8] Group 3: Treatment Solutions and Awareness - Nearly 40% of individuals with emotional distress rely solely on self-regulation or take no action, with many choosing to ignore their issues or using non-systematic self-help methods [11] - Tra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) is gaining traction in clinical applications, with increasing demand for TCM treatments for emotional health issues, supported by recent clinical guidelines [14] Group 4: Value of Traditional Chinese Medicine - TCM is recognized for its synergistic effects, minimal side effects, and high acceptance in emotional health management, with examples like Shugan Granules showing effectiveness in symptom relief [14][18] - The combination of Western medicine and TCM is becoming a common practice, especially when Western treatments do not achieve sufficient control [18]
